Cycle race competitors, Post Office Hotel, corner of Ida Street and Stuart Street, Charlestown, NSW. Hotel stood on the site of the traffic islands and across the road from the early post office which was located on the site of the Mattara Hotel.

Ruth Myors delivering telegrams at Belmont c1955.

…Photo Ref: 25492 … Creator: Myors, Mr Peter … Telegrams were delivered by bicycle. Note the pouch on her waist for holding the telegrams so she could cycle unencumbered.…
